Web Design » Figma » How Do You Convert Figma Design to React Component?

How Do You Convert Figma Design to React Component?

Last updated on September 29, 2022 @ 12:22 am

Designing in Figma is a breeze. The vector-based design tool is beloved by many for its ease of use, wide range of features, and integrations with other popular tools.

But what about when it’s time to convert your Figma design to React?

The process is actually pretty simple, thanks to a number of helpful tools and tutorials that are available online. In this article, we’ll walk you through the basics of converting a Figma design to a React component.

First, you’ll need to export your Figma design as an image. To do this, simply select the “Export” option from the File menu.

Next, open up your React project in your text editor of choice and create a new component. We’ll call ours “MyComponent. ”

Once you have your new component created, you can then copy and paste the image of your Figma design into the component file. From there, you’ll need to add a few lines of code to make the image appear on your page. The final code for our “MyComponent” component should look something like this:

import React from ‘react’;

function MyComponent() {

return(

Figma Design

)};

export default MyComponent;

,

How Do You Convert Figma Design to React Component?

,

  1. First, you’ll need to export your Figma design as an image.
  2. Next, open up your React project in your text editor of choice and create a new component.
  3. Once you have your new component created, you can then copy and paste the image of your Figma design into the component file.
  4. From there, you’ll need to add a few lines of code to make the image appear on your page.
  5. The final code for our “MyComponent” component should look something like this:

,

  • Figma Design

,

And that’s it! You’ve successfully converted your Figma design into a React component.

,

PRO TIP: This article provides advice on how to convert Figma design to React component, but does not offer any guarantee that the process will be successful. There is a risk that your design may not be compatible with React, or that the conversion process may result in errors.
Dale Leydon

Dale Leydon

Sysadmin turned Javascript developer. Owner of 20+ apps graveyard, and a couple of successful ones.